Abstract
ATTEMPTS have been made recently1–3 to revise the Jeffreys–Bullen (J.–B.) travel time tables4 and Herrin et al.5,6 have published a set of tables which are intended as a new standard. But these new tables fail to predict the P travel times for some explosions with known epicentres and origin times. Most notably, the P waves generated by the Longshot (Aleutian Island) explosion arrive earlier than predicted at stations to the north of the Aleutian arc and later than predicted at stations to the south. This bias in the P wave travel time results in a mislocation by about 25 km when the epicentre of Longshot is computed by standard methods. The cause of this travel time bias is usually attributed to the effects of structure beneath the Longshot firing site—and the term source bias has been proposed by Herrin and Taggart7 to describe the phenomenon.
